Bringing the good to email

The Email Standards Project, works with email client developers and the design community to improve web standards support and accessibility in email.

Panic + Iconfactory = Unicorns and sparkles

CandyBar 3, a great utility from Panic and the Iconfactory that allows you to change and organize your Mac OS X icons and dock. Now with Pixadex built in!

A page on Flickr for every place in the world

Flickr releases Places, allowing you to view photos tagged (normally and geotagged) with a specific location. Very cool. More info on the Flickr blog.

Droid fonts for Android

Ascender creates the new Droid font collection for Open Handset Alliance’s Android platform. The new open source mobile platform has some lovely typefaces. Reading in Android looks like it will be a pleasure.
